import crypto from 'node:crypto';
import { readFile, rename, writeFile } from 'node:fs/promises';
import path from 'node:path';
import { startBackupForVm } from './routes/backup.js';
const schedulesPath = path.resolve(process.cwd(), 'schedules.json');
const checkIntervalMs = 30 * 1000;
let schedules = [];
let timer = null;
export async function startScheduler() {
await loadSchedules();
if (timer) return;
timer = setInterval(runDueSchedules, checkIntervalMs);
timer.unref?.();
runDueSchedules();
}
export function listSchedules() {
return schedules
.map((schedule) => ({ ...schedule }))
.sort((a, b) => a.vmName.localeCompare(b.vmName));
}
export async function replaceSchedules(nextSchedules) {
schedules = normalizeSchedules(nextSchedules);
await saveSchedules();
return listSchedules();
}
async function runDueSchedules() {
const now = new Date();
let changed = false;
for (const schedule of schedules) {
if (!schedule.enabled) continue;
if (!schedule.nextRunAt) {
schedule.nextRunAt = nextRunFrom(now, schedule.intervalHours);
changed = true;
continue;
}
if (new Date(schedule.nextRunAt) > now) continue;
try {
await startBackupForVm(schedule.vmName);
schedule.lastRunAt = now.toISOString();
schedule.lastError = '';
schedule.nextRunAt = nextRunFrom(now, schedule.intervalHours);
} catch (error) {
schedule.lastError = String(error.message || error);
schedule.nextRunAt = nextRunFrom(new Date(now.getTime() + 5 * 60 * 1000), schedule.intervalHours);
}
changed = true;
}
if (changed) {
await saveSchedules();
}
}
async function loadSchedules() {
try {
const content = await readFile(schedulesPath, 'utf8');
schedules = normalizeSchedules(JSON.parse(content));
} catch (error) {
if (error.code === 'ENOENT') {
schedules = [];
return;
}
throw error;
}
}
async function saveSchedules() {
const tempPath = `${schedulesPath}.tmp`;
await writeFile(tempPath, `${JSON.stringify(schedules, null, 2)}\n`, { mode: 0o600 });
await rename(tempPath, schedulesPath);
}
function normalizeSchedules(values) {
const seen = new Set();
return (Array.isArray(values) ? values : [])
.map((value) => {
const vmName = String(value.vmName || '').trim();
const intervalHours = Math.max(1, Number(value.intervalHours) || 24);
if (!vmName || seen.has(vmName)) return null;
seen.add(vmName);
return {
id: value.id || `schedule_${crypto.randomBytes(8).toString('hex')}`,
vmName,
enabled: Boolean(value.enabled),
intervalHours,
nextRunAt: value.nextRunAt || nextRunFrom(new Date(), intervalHours),
lastRunAt: value.lastRunAt || null,
lastError: value.lastError || '',
};
})
.filter(Boolean);
}
function nextRunFrom(date, intervalHours) {
return new Date(date.getTime() + intervalHours * 60 * 60 * 1000).toISOString();
}
